Transaction 70402b20cc141628cbf566e21053f5395a08d4a4df29bbeafe9a475affd86001

1 Input
2 Outputs
  • 70402b20cc141628cbf566e21053f5395a08d4a4df29bbeafe9a475affd86001:0
  • value  151073137
    address  n2XPhfRr9gRbCmeNZFFsnNJF4oYj5zJXcf
  • 70402b20cc141628cbf566e21053f5395a08d4a4df29bbeafe9a475affd86001:1
  • value  4596000
    address  mhJQVXtiqoPf2rbDmR7Ek96wgSD2CnNCqV